How does a remote safety manager effectively monitor and enforce safety protocols across multiple locations?

As a Remote Safety Manager, you will leverage digital tools such as safety management software, video conferencing, and incident reporting platforms to oversee safety compliance across various sites. Regular virtual check-ins with on-site teams, reviewing digital records, and conducting remote audits are key responsibilities. Building strong communication channels and fostering a culture of safety remotely can be challenging but is essential to ensure protocols are consistently followed. Collaboration with local supervisors and clear documentation help bridge the distance and maintain high safety standards.

What is a remote safety manager?

A Remote Safety Manager is a professional responsible for overseeing and ensuring workplace safety compliance, risk management, and the implementation of safety protocols for organizations with remote or distributed teams. They develop policies, conduct virtual safety training, and monitor incidents even when employees are working from various locations. Their goal is to minimize workplace hazards and ensure that safety standards are maintained, regardless of where employees are located. This role often involves leveraging technology to communicate, track safety metrics, and respond to incidents remotely.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ote safety man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Safety Manager, you need expertise in occupational health and safety regulations, risk assessment, and incident investigation, typically backed by a relevant degree and certifications like CSP or OSHA. Familiarity with safety management systems (SMS), incident reporting software, and remote communication platforms is crucial. Strong leadership, problem-solving, and effective virtual communication skills help foster a culture of safety across dispersed teams. These competencies are vital to ensuring compliance, minimizing risks, and maintaining a safe work environment in remote or multi-site operations.

What is the difference between Remote Safety Manager vs Remote Safety Coordinator?

AspectRemote Safety ManagerRemote Safety Coordinator
CertificationsOSHA, CSP, ASPOSHA, OSHA-10/30
Work EnvironmentOversees safety programs, manages teamsSupports safety initiatives, assists with compliance
Employer UsageUsed in large organizations, corporate safetyUsed in smaller companies, site-specific roles
Search IntentComparing roles for safety managementLooking for safety coordination roles

The Remote Safety Manager typically holds more advanced certifications and oversees safety programs and teams, often in larger organizations. The Remote Safety Coordinator supports safety initiatives, focusing on compliance and assisting managers. Both roles are essential in maintaining workplace safety remotely, but they differ in responsibilities and seniority.
